First off, have you ever wondered what electrophoretic coating really entails? Essentially, it’s an electrochemical process that involves using an electric field to deposit paint or coating material onto a substrate. This method is renowned for its excellent coverage, even on complex shapes and corners, and provides a durable finish. A key advantage is its eco-friendliness, often using water-based solutions to minimize environmental impact.

Equally important is maintaining strict control over the electrophoretic coating process itself. Regularly monitoring variables like voltage, temperature, and pH levels can lead to remarkable improvements. For example, a study showed that consistent pH levels in the coating bath could enhance adhesion by 50%. This highlights the importance of real-time monitoring systems, which can alert operators about deviations and ensure that quality remains high.
